Output 65ba555dba53331353283d25f7f5bb3a9c4216e1139024e3a0e12d1fa5713235:124

value
158836
script pubkey
OP_0 OP_PUSHBYTES_20 473244a930a02fa9b7cd8e3aacab6a3dc81170ed
address
bc1qgueyf2fs5qh6nd7d3ca2e2m28hypzu8dhen709
transaction
65ba555dba53331353283d25f7f5bb3a9c4216e1139024e3a0e12d1fa5713235
spent
true